2013 Yamaha Majesty, the 400cc Maxi Scooter

If you're looking for a nice commuting solution but are not that fond of the small-displacement 49cc scooters, maybe it's time you went for a really nice maxi one. And Yamaha's majesty might just be the one to it the bill.

The 2013 Majesty is loaded with high-tech features Yamaha has borrowed from the big bikes. The no-nonsense motorcycle-type fork is just one of them. The Majesty is powered by a 395cc single-cylinder and can effortlessly carry two persons even at highway speeds.

Die-cast aluminium frame means lightweight construction and rigidity for enhanced performance, and together with the one-axis counterbalancer it makes sure vibrations are kept to a minimum and the ride is as comfortable as it gets.

The generous dash comes with an analog speedometer and tachometer, along with an LCD multifunction display including a fuel gauge, coolant temp gauge, ambient temp gauge, V-belt and oil indicators. The 2013 Yamaha Majesty retails for $6,850 (€5,269) and will be available starting November 2012.
